Aluminum TIG Welding: What Gas to Use for Best Shielding Options

Argon is the main inert gas used for TIG welding aluminum. It effectively shields the weld area, preventing oxidation. For thicker materials, welders often mix Argon with Helium to enhance heat and penetration. This versatility makes Argon the top choice for professionals in various welding techniques. Welding Through Anodized Aluminum Hazards: Techniques, Safety Tips, and Challenges

Welding anodized aluminum can cause poor welded joint quality. This includes problems like porosity and weak fusion. The anodized layer releases hazardous fumes when heated. To improve results, remove this layer with sanding or grinding. Always prioritize safety by ensuring good ventilation to reduce inhalation risks from chemical emissions. Robotic Welding of Thin-Gauge Aluminum Alloys: Techniques, Challenges, and Insights

Robotic welding offers many benefits for thin-gauge aluminum alloys. It improves accuracy and consistency. The use of pulsed MIG welding lowers heat input, minimizing warping. A wire thickness of 0.035 inches and a wire-feed speed of 100 to 300 inches per minute enhance project efficiency. Automation also boosts overall quality in welding.
